Everyone thinks Las Vegas is just "too expensive." They're wrong.

The $9 coffee and $50 "resort fee" aren't the disease; they're the symptom. The real problem is that the entire city is built on a lie we're no longer willing to buy.

In this episode, we argue that Las Vegas is the global capital of "Brand 1.0"—a dying model built on selling a myth while hiding the reality. It's the same lie that sells you a "Premium Oceanfront" room and gives you a front-row seat to a laundry room.

Las Vegas isn't falling because of prices. It's falling because its entire business model is insulting. We break down why the "Brand 1.0" playbook is finally collapsing and why "Brand 2.0"—radical, uncomfortable truth—is the only thing that can save it.

Is Vegas too big to fail, or is this the beginning of the end for 'truth-optional' travel?
